PLC故障查找方法流程图及其处理对策

更新时间:2024-02-27 02:09:01 阅读量: 综合文库 文档下载

说明:文章内容仅供预览,部分内容可能不全。下载后的文档,内容与下面显示的完全一致。下载之前请确认下面内容是否您想要的,是否完整无缺。

PLC故障查找方法流程图及其处理对策

一、PLC故障查找流程图 1、总体检查

根据总体检查流程图找出故障点的大方向,逐渐细化,以找出具体故障,如图1所示。

图1

2、电源故障检查

电源灯不亮需对供电系统进行检查,检查流程图如图2所示。

图2

3、运行故障检查

电源正常,运行指示灯不亮,说明系统已因某种异常而终止了正常运行,检查流程图如图3所示。

图3

4、输入输出故障检查

输入输出是PLC与外部设备进行信息交流的通道,其是否正常工作,除了和输入输出单元有关外,还与联接配线、接线端子、保险管等元件状态有关。检查流程图如图4、图5所示。

图4

图5

5、外部环境的检查

影响PLC工作的环境因素主要有温度、湿度、噪音与粉尘,以及腐蚀性酸碱等。

二、可编程序控制器输入、输出单元故障处理

表1 可编程序控制器输入单元故障处理

表2 可编程序控制器输出单元故障处理

PLC有很强的自诊断能力,当PLC自身故障或外围设备故障,都可用PLC上具有的诊断指示功能的发光二极管的亮灭来诊断。 一、PLC故障查找流程图 1、总体检查

根据总体检查流程图找出故障点的大方向,逐渐细化,以找出具体故障,如图1所示。

图1

2、电源故障检查

电源灯不亮需对供电系统进行检查,检查流程图如图2所示。

图2

3、运行故障检查

电源正常,运行指示灯不亮,说明系统已因某种异常而终止了正常运行,检查流程图如图3所示。

图3

具有互锁功能的PLC程序梯形图

利用两个或多个常闭触点来保证线圈不会同时通电的功能成为“互锁”。三相异步电动机的正反转控制电路即为典型的互锁电路,如图5-4所示。其中KMl和KM2分别是控制正转运行和反转运行的交流接触器。

图5-4 三相异步电动机的正反转控制电路

如图5-5所示为采用PLC控制三相异步电动机正反转的外部I/O接线图和梯形图。实现正反转控制功能的梯形图是由两个起保停的梯形图再加上两者之间的互锁触点构成。

图5-5 用PLC控制电动机正反转的I/O接线图和梯形图

应该注意的是虽然在梯形图中已经有了软继电器的互锁触点(X1与X0、Y1与Y0),但在I/O接线图的输出电路中还必须使用KM1、KM2的常闭触点进行硬件互锁。因为PLC软继电器互锁只相差一个扫描周期,而外部硬件接触器触点的断开时间往往大于一个扫描周期,来不及响应,且触点的断开时间一般较闭合时间长。例如Y0虽然断开,可能KM1的触点还未断开,在没有外部硬件互锁的情况下,KM2的触点可能接通,引起主电路短路,因此必须采用软硬件双重互锁。采用了双重互锁,同时也避免因接触器KM1或KM2的主触点熔焊引

起电动机主电路短路。 具有自锁功能的PLC程序梯形图

利用自身的常开触点使线圈持续保持通电即“ON”状态的功能称为自锁。如图5-3所示的起动、保持和停止程序(简称起保停程序)就是典型的具有自锁功能的梯形图, X1为起动信号和X2为停止信

号。

图5-3 起保停程序与时序图 a)停止优先 b)起动优先

图5-3a为停止优先程序,即当X1和X2同时接通,则Y1断开。图5-3b为起动优先程序,即当X1和X2同时接通,则Y1接通。起保停程序也可以用置位(SET)和复位(RST)指令来实现。在实际应用中,起动信号和停止信号可能由多个触

点组成的串、并联电路提供。

三菱电控教学,一个从基础讲起的电梯控制实例

第一节 PLC简述 第二节 一、PLC的特点

第一节 PLC简述 一、PLC的特点:

1、高可靠性

2、编程简单,使用方便

可采用梯形图编程方式,与实际继电器控制电路非常接近,一般电气工作者很容易接受。 3、环境要求低

适用于恶劣的工业环境。 4、体积小,重量轻 5、扩充方便,组合灵活 二、PLC的硬件结构: 1、硬件框图

2、输入接口电路

为了保证能在恶劣的工业环境中使用,PLC输入接口都采用了隔离措施。如下图,采用光电耦合器为电流输入型,能有效地避免输入端引线可能引入的电磁场干扰

100ms。

设定范围为0.1--3276.7秒。

T200--T245(46只):时钟脉冲为10ms的定时器,即当设定值K=1时,延时10mS。 设定范围为0.01--327.67秒。 (2)积算定时器

T246--T249(4只) :时钟脉冲为1ms的积算定时器。 设定范围:0.001--32.767秒。 T250--T255 (6只) :时钟脉冲为100ms的积算定时器。 设定范围:0.1--3267.7秒。

积算定时器的意义:当控制积算定时器的回路接通时,定时器开始计算延时时间,当设定时间到时定时器动作,如果在定时器未动作之前控制回路断开或掉电,积算定时器能保持已经计算的时间,待控制回路重新接通时,积算定时器从已积算的值开始计算。

积算定时器可以用RST命令复位。 五、计数器 C (1)16bit加计数器 C0--C99(100点):通用型 C100-C199(100点):掉电保持型 设定值范围:K1--K32767 (2)32bit可逆计数器

C200--C219(20点):通用型 C220--C234(15点):掉电保持型。 设定值范围:-2147483648到+2147483647

可逆计数器的计数方向(加计数或减计数)由特殊辅助继电器M8200--M8234设定。

即M8△△△接通时作减计数,当M8△△△断开时作加计数。 (3)高速计数器:C235--C255(后面章节实例中作介绍) 六、数据寄存器 D

D0--D199(200只):通用型数据寄存器,即掉电时全部数据均清零。 D200--D511(312只):掉电保护型数据寄存器。 七、变址寄存器(在实例中作介绍)

第四节 FX2 PLC基本指令

2-2-1 触点取用与线圈输出指令 LD、LDI、OUT 2-2-2 单个触点串联指令 AND、ANI 2-2-3 单个触点并联指令 OR、ORI 2-2-4 串联电路块的并联 OR 2-2-5 并联电路块的串联 ANB

2-2-6 LDP、LDF、ANDP、ANDF、ORP、ORF(FX2n型有) 2-2-7 多重输出电路 MPS、MRD、MPP 2-2-8 主控及主控复位指令 MCMCR 2-2-9 脉冲输出 PLS、PLF 2-2-10 自保持与解除 SET、RST 2-2-11 计数器、定时器线圈输出和复位指令 OUT、RST 2-2-12 空操作指令 NOP 2-2-12 程序结束指令 END 2-2-13 梯形图设计的规则和技巧 2-2-14 双重输出动作及其对策 LD,LDI,OUT指令 指令助记符与功能: 符号、名称 LD 取 LDI 取反 功能 a触点逻辑运算开始 b触点逻辑运算开始 可用元件 X,Y,M,S,T,C X,Y,M,S,T,C 程序步 1 1 Y,M:1 S,特,M:2 OUT 输出 线圈驱动 Y,M,S,T,C T:3 C:3-5 注:当使用M1536-M3071时,程序步加1。 指令说明:

?

LD,LDI指令用于将触点接到母线上。另外,与后面讲到的ANB指令组合,在分支起点处也可使用。

?

OUT指令是对输出继电器、辅助继电器、状态、定时器、计数器的线圈驱动指令,对输入继电器不能使用。

?

OUT指令可作多次并联使用。(在下图中,在OUT M100之后,接OUT T0)

0 LD X000 1 OUT Y000 2 LDI X001 3 OUT M100

4 OUT T0 K19 ——程序步自动管理空2步

7 LD T0 8 OUT Y001

编程:

定时器、计数器的程序:

?

对于定时器的计时线圈或计数器的计数线圈,使用OUT指令以后,必须设定常数K。此外,也可指定数据寄存器的地址号。

?

常数K的设定范围、实际的定时器常数、相对于OUT指令的程序步数(包括设定值)如下表所示。

定时器、计数器 1ms定时器 K的设定范围 1-32,767 实际的设定值 步数 0.001-32.7673 秒 0.01-327.6710ms定时器 秒 1-32,767 0.1-3,276.7100ms定时器 秒 16位计数器 32位计数器 +2,147,483,647 3 1-32,767 -2,147,483,648 - 同左 同左 3 3 AND,ANI指令 助记符与功能: 符号、名称 AND 与 ANI 与非 功能 a触点串联连接 b触点串联连接 可用软元件 X,Y,M,S,T,C X,Y,M,S,T,C 程序步 1 1 当使用M1536-M3071时,程序步加1。 指令说明: ? ? 用AND,ANI指令可进行1个触点的串联连接。串联触点的数量不受限制,该指令可多次使用。OUT指令后,通过触点对其他线圈使用OUT指令,称之为纵接输出,(下图的OUT M101 与OUT Y004这种纵接输出,如果顺序不错,可多次重复。 串联触点数和纵接输出次数不受限制,但使用图形编程设备和打印机则有限制。

建议尽量做到1行不超过10个触点和1个级圈,总共不要超过24行。 编程: 0 LD X002 1 AND X000 2 OUT Y003 3 LD Y003 4 ANI X003 5 OUT M101 6 AND T1 7 OUT Y004 如上图所示,紧接着OUT M101以后通过触点T1可以驱动OUT Y004,但如是驱动顺 序相反(如左图所示)时,则必须使用后面讲到的MPS和MPP命令。 OR,ORI指令 指令助记符与功能: 指令助记符、名称 OR 或 ORI 或非 功能 a触点并联连接 b 触点并联连接 可用软元件 X,Y,M,S,T,C X,Y,M,S,T,C 程序步 1 1 当使用M1536-M3071时,程序步加1

指令说明:

?

OR、ORI用作1个触点的并联连接指令。

串联连接2个以上触点时,并将这种串联电路块与其他电路并联连接时,采用后面讲到的ORB指令。

?

OR,ORI是从该指令的步开始,与前面的LD,LDI指令步,进行并联连接。并联连接的次数不受限制,但使用图形编程设备和打印机时受限制(24行以下)

编程:

0 LD X004 1 OR X006 2 ORI M102 3 OUT Y005 4 LDI Y005

5 AND X007 6 OR M103 7 ANI X010 8 OR M110 9 OUT M103

ORB 指令

指令助记符与功能

指令助记符、名称 ORB 电路块或 指令说明 ? 功能 串联电路块的并联连接 程序步 1 2个以上的触点串联连接的电路称为串联电路块。将串联电路并联连接时,分支开始用LD、LDI指令,分支结束用ORB指令。 ? ? ORB 指令与后面讲的ANB指令等一样,是不带软元件地址号的独立指令。 有多个并联电路时,若对每个电路块使用ORB指令,则并联电路没有限制。(见正确编程程序) ? ORB也可以成批地使用,但是由于LD,LDI指令的重复使用次数限制在8次以下,请务必注意。(见编程不佳的程序) 编程 编程正确

不佳编程

的程程序

序 1 LD

1 LD X000

X000 2

2 AND

AND X001

X001 3 LD

3 LD X002

X002 4

4 AND

AND X003

X003 5

5 ORB

LDI 6

X004 LDI

6 X004

AND 7

X006 AND

7 X006

ORB 8

8 ORB

ORB 9

FX2n应用指令一览表

指令助记类别 功能号 符 00 01 程 序 流 程 02 03 04 05 06 07 08 09 传 送 与 比 较 10 11 12 13 14 15 16 CJ CALL SRET IRET EI DI FEND WDT FOR NEXT CMP ZCP MOV SMOV CML BMOV FMOV 条件跳转 调用子程序 子程序返回 中断返回 开中断 关中断 主程序结束 监视定时器 循环区开始 循环区结束 比较 区间比较 传送 移位传送 取反 块传送 多点传送 - - - - - - - - - - O O O - O - O O O - - - - - O - - O O O O O O O 功 能 D指令 P指令

17 18 19 XCH BCD BIN 数据交换 求BCD码 求二进制码 O O O O O O 四 则 运 20 21 22 23 ADD SUB MUL DIV INC DEC WADN WOR WXOR ENG ROR ROL RCR RCL SFTR SFTL 二进制加法 二进制减法 二进制乘法 二进制除法 二进制加一 二进制减一 逻辑字与 逻辑字或 逻辑字与或 求补码 循环右移 循环左移 带进位右移 带进位左移 位右移 位左移 O O O O O O O O O O O O O O - - O O O O O O O O O O O O O O O O 算 与 逻 辑 运 算 循 环 与 转 24 25 26 27 28 29 30 31 32 33 34 35 移 36 37 38 39 40 41 WSFR WSFL SFWR SFRD ZRST DECO ENCO SUM BON MEAN ANS ANR SOR FLT REF REFE MTR HSCS HSCR HSZ SPD 字右移 字左移 FIFO写 FIFO读 - - - - - - - O O O - - O O - - - O O O - O O O O O O O O O O - O O O O O - - - - - 区间复位 解码 编码 求置ON位的总和 ON位判断 平均值 标志位置 标志复位 二进制平方根 二进制整数与浮点数转换 刷新 滤波调整正 矩阵输入 比较置位(高速计数器) 比较复位(高速计数器) 区间比较(高速计数器) 脉冲密度 数 据 处 理 42 43 44 45 46 47 48 49 50 高 速 处 理 51 52 53 54 55 56 57 58 59 60 61 方 便 指 令 62 63 64 65 66 67 68 69 70 71 外 部 设 备 I/O 72 73 74 75 76 77 78 79

80 外 部 83 设 备 86 SER 87 88 84 85 81 82 PLSY PWM PLSR IST SER ABSD INCD TTMR STMR ALT RAMP ROTC SORT TKY HKY DSW SEGD SEGL ARWS ASC PR FROM TO 脉冲输出 脉宽调制 带加速减速的脉冲输出 O - O - O O - - - - - - - O O - - - - - - O O - - - - O - - - - - - - - - - - O - - - - O O 状态初始化 查找数据 绝对值式凸轮控制 增量式凸轮控制 示都定时器 特殊定时器 交替输出 斜坡输出 旋转工作台控制 列表数据排序 十键输入 十六键输入 数字开关输入 七段译码 带锁存七段码显示 方向开关 ASCII码转换 ASCII码打印输出 读特殊功能模块 写特殊功能模块 RS PRUN ASCI HEX CCD VRRD VRSC PID 串行通讯指令 八进制位传送 将十六进制数转换成ASCII码 ASCII码转换成十六进制数 校验码 模拟量读出 模拟量区间 PID运算 - O - - - - - - - O O 0 O O O O 89 110 111 118 119 120 浮 121 点 122 123 127 129 130 131 132 147 160 时 钟 运 算 161 162 163 166 167 170 葛雷码 171 224 触 点 比 较 238 240 225 226 228 229 230 232 233 234 236 237 ECMP EZCP EBCD EBIN EAAD ESUB EMUL EDIV ESOR INT SIN COS TAN SWAP TCMP TZCP TADD TSUB TRD TWR GRY GBIN LD= LD> LD< LD<> LD<= LD>= AND= AND> AND< AND<> AND<= AND>= OR= 二进制浮点数比较 二进制浮点数区间比较 二进制--十进制浮点数变换 十进制--二进制浮点数变换 二进制浮点数加法 二进制浮点数减法 二进制浮点数乘法 二进制浮点数除除法 二进制浮点数开方 二进制浮点--二进制整数转换 浮点数SIN演算 浮点数COS演算 浮点数TAN演算 上下位变换 O O O OO O O O O O O O O O O - - - - - - O O O O O O O O O O O O O O O O O O O O O O O O O O O O O O O O O O O O O - - - - - - - - - - - - - 时钟数据比较 时钟数据区间比较 时钟数据加法 时钟数据减法 时钟数据读出 时钟数据写入 葛雷码转换 葛雷码逆转换 (S1)=(S2) (S1)>(S2) (S1)<(S2) (S1)≠(S2) (S1)≤(S2) (S1)≥(S2) (S1)=(S2) (S1)>(S2) (S1)<(S2) (S1)≠(S2) (S1)≤(S2) (S1)≥(S2) (S1)=(S2) 241 242 244 245 246 OR> OR< OR<> OR<= OR>= (S1)>(S2) (S1)<(S2) (S1)≠(S2) (S1)≤(S2) (S1)≥(S2) O O O O O - - - - - 部分功能指令的应用,在程序实例再作详细介绍 第六节 信号控制电梯继电器原理图 目 录 01 信号控制电梯功能简述 02 主回路 03 安全回路 04 楼层控制回路 05 开关门回路 06 轿内指令信号的登记与消除 07 厅外召呼信号的登记与消除 08 电梯的自动定向 09 启动关门、启动运行 10 门锁、检修、抱闸、运行继电器 11 加速与减速延时 12 停站触发与停站回路 13 电梯的运行、加速、减速与平层回路 14 信号显示

本文来源:https://www.bwwdw.com/article/6qla.html

Top